Solution ID
Description
Incorrect TX page count.
Solution
CAUSE: A problem in the firmware could cause an incorrect count of pages being transmitted (faxed).
SOLUTION: Install the latest driver for these models.
bizhub 350/250/200 Di3510f/3010f/2510f/2010f - Network FAX Vista, version4.6.1 (network fax 4.6.1.exe)
bizhub 350/250/200 Di3510f/3010f/2510f/2010f - Network FAX XP/2000, version4.5.36 (network fax 4.5.36.exe)
Please refer to attached Release Notes for additional detail. To viewthe PDF, Adobe Reader® must be installed. Adobe Reader® can be downloaded for free
from the Adobe® web site at: http://www.adobe.com/products/acrobat/readstep2.html
Note : The latest version of Network FAX drivers is available via the Konica Minolta Download Selector. Access the Selector from SSD Web Support (CS
Expert Support) by clicking on 'Download MSDS, Drivers, Firmware and more'. The files are found under the Utilities section.

Solution ID
Description
Web-based fonts do not print correctly.
Solution
CAUSE: The driver is set to use printer fonts.
SOLUTION: Deselect USE PRINTER FONTS locatedin the fonts tabof the print driver.

Solution ID
Description
Driver problem for Macintosh® OS 10.5.
Solution
A working application will be suddenly shut down when "Standard" is selected in the Presets in the Print dialog after any menu except "Standard" (e.g.: "Last
Used Settings") is selected and "print" is executed. Please refer to the attached file for details. To viewthe PDF, Adobe Reader® must be installed. Adobe
Reader® can be downloaded for free from the Adobe® web site at: http://www.adobe.com/products/acrobat/readstep2.html .
Workaround 1
1.Display the Print dialog.
2.Select "Auto select" in "All pages from" in "Paper feed".
3.If the Preset has already been saved, select "Save" in the presets, and then execute the printing. If "Last Used Settings" has been selected, execute the
printing.
4.Display the Print dialog once again.
5.Select "Standard" in the Presets.
Workaround 2
1.Select the Driver which has the problem, in "System Preferences", and then select other driver (e.g.: generic Postscript Printer) in "Print Using" in "Driver".
2.Display the Print dialog.
3.Change to the Driver which has been selected at Step 1, in "Printer" in the Print dialog. If the Print dialog of the Driver which had been selected at Step 1
has already been displayed, it is not necessary to be changed it.
4.Select "Standard" in the Presets.
5.Change back to the MFP Driver in "Print Using" in "Driver".
